Проект UBports, которая взяла на себя управление разработкой мобильной платформы Ubuntu Touch после того, как Canonical рассталась с ней, выпустила новую версию Ubuntu Touch OTA-11. Обновление было создано для телефонов OnePlus One, Fairphone 2, Nexus 4, Nexus 5, Nexus 7 2013, Meizu MX4 / PRO 5, Bq Aquaris E5 / E4.5 / M10. В рамках проекта также разрабатывается экспериментальный порт рабочего стола Unity 8, доступный в версиях Ubuntu 16.04 и 18.04.
Релиз основан на Ubuntu 16.04. (Сборка OTA-3 была основана на Ubuntu 15.04, а с OTA-4 был произведен переход на Ubuntu 16.04). Как и в предыдущей версии, подготовка OTA-11 была сосредоточена на исправлении ошибок и стабильности. В следующем обновлении обещают перенести прошивка к новым версиям оболочек Мир и Unity 8.
Что нового в Ubuntu Touch OTA-11
С выпуском этой новой версии Ubuntu Touch, на экранную клавиатуру добавлены расширенные возможности редактирования текста, что позволяет вам перемещаться по введенному тексту, отменить изменения, выбирать текстовые блоки и поместите или извлеките текст из буфера обмена. Для активации расширенного режима необходимо зажать пробел на экранной клавиатуре (в будущем планируется упростить включение расширенного режима).
Экранная клавиатура также добавлена дополнительная поддержка макета Дворжака и скорректировали использование словаря исправления ошибок с различными макетами.
Браузер Превращаться встроенный (построен на базе движка Chromium и QtWebEngine) реализует модель для настройки ссылок на отдельные домены. Благодаря этому усовершенствованию стало возможным реализовать в браузере такие функции, как сохранение уровня масштабирования выбрано для сайтов, выборочно контролировать доступ к данным о местоположении на уровне сайта, запускать внешние приложения через контроллеры URL (например, при нажатии на ссылку «tel: //» вы можете вызвать интерфейс для совершения звонка), сохраняя черный или белый список запрещенных или только разрешенных ресурсов.
Клиент и сервер push-уведомлений не могут быть связаны с учетной записью пользователя в Ubuntu XNUMX. Для получения push-уведомлений теперь достаточно только поддержки в приложениях этой службы. Также Улучшена поддержка устройств Android 7.1.. В том числе дополнительные звуковые процессоры, которые необходимы при звонках.
В случае Устранены проблемы с зависанием Nexus 5, Wi-Fi и Bluetooth., что приводит к ненужной нагрузке на ЦП и быстрой разрядке батареи. Также были исправлены проблемы с приемом, отображением и обработкой MMS-сообщений.
Кроме того, планирует портировать Ubuntu Touch на Librem 5. Он уже готов в простом виде на базе экспериментального прототипа Librem 5 DevKit.. Порой характеристики в порту еще очень ограничены (например, нет поддержки телефонии, передачи данных по мобильной сети и сообщений).
Некоторые проблемы которые выделяются, например, невозможность перейти в спящий режим без драйверов Android до тех пор, пока Unity System Compositor не будет адаптирован для поддержки Wayland через Mir, они не относятся к Librem 5, а также адресованы Pinephone и Raspberry Pi.
Планируется возобновить работу над портом Librem 5 после получения финального устройства, который Purism обещал выпустить в начале 2020 года.
Тестовая сборка с Мир 1.1, qtcontacts-sqlite (от Sailfish) и новый Unity 8 проводятся в экспериментальной ветке «край "разделены. Переход на новый Unity 8 приведет к прекращению поддержки интеллектуальных областей (Scope) и интеграции новой панели запуска интерфейса запуска приложений.
В будущем, также ожидается появление опоры полнофункциональный для среды для запуска приложений Android, основанный на достижениях проекта Anbox.